As a global leader of HJT technology, Akcome has obtained 4GW HJT cell production capacity so far and seeking more in future. Akcome will take the lead in providing high-quality, high-efficiency and low-cost N-type HJT module products to global customers.
The photovoltaic conversion efficiency is the most critical yardstick for each time when a new photovoltaic cell technology tries to iterate the old. As one of the most promising technology routes for next-generation photovoltaic crystalline silicon cells, cost reduction and efficiency enhancement of heterojunction (HJT) cell is highly concerned.
In the fourth quarter of 2023, Akcome will carry out mass production of bifacial microcrystalline HJT cells, and it is expected that the average conversion efficiency will reach 25.6%-25.7%, which is in a leading position in the industry.
Silver paste is the core auxiliary material for HJT cell production and accounts for more than 40% of non-silicon cost. Akcome continues to focus on silver-less technologies such as silver-coated copper and copper electroplating to reduce the cost of silver consumption.
